How to Safeguard/Recover from Issues of Cyber Threats to Surveillance Systems?

Security cameras are almost ubiquitous, capturing our activities, especially at work. You know who watches you. Do you know you can be watched even by hackers / unknown sources? Most surveillance systems such as the hidden camera, CCTV camera, etc. come with remote internet access enabled by default. These systems often have weak password security. Not all buyers are aware about these drawbacks or the need to disable the ‘default’ nature of remote internet access and securing the systems with strong passwords. This only facilitates hackers to remotely tap into the video feeds easily. There are numerous instances of surveillance systems being vulnerable to cyber threats and breakdowns.

Users commonly use a specific user accounts (eg. admin) that can be easily accessed by hackers. Those surveillance systems with automatic log-in and known default passwords are the most vulnerable to cyber threats. It is no surprise if the password of your security camera is cracked via brute force. This happens when the password is weak or added by default. Accessing live and recorded CCTV camera footage by hackers is no new phenomenon. Yes, even via hacking, the security camera can be redirected, especially the one that is adjustable.

 Tips to safeguard / recover from cyber threat issues
•    Ensure proper setup and configuration of the surveillance systems
•    Change default vendor passwords
•    Use strong passwords that cannot be easily cracked
•    Disable remote access of CCTV camera or hidden camera when not needed
•    Allow access to only trusted people
•    Add filtering or security layer to thwart any traffic from non-trusted computers from accessing the surveillance systems
•    Not expose the security camera to the Internet unless utterly necessary
•    Do not repeatedly maintain connections to a feed for more than 30 minutes
•    Scan the surveillance systems network regularly for any vulnerable systems.

Understanding the threat profile of the system according to your type of business, you can address an assortment of vulnerabilities your surveillance systems are prone to. This would help you identify the threats and accordingly follow recovery or safeguarding steps.

Threats to Industrial Automation and Safeguarding Tips!

Enter any industrial segment; you will be shipped to a terrain of challenges, competition, and the war of the survival of the fittest. If automation and control drive most of the industrial activities in hotels, offices, factories, institutes, malls, etc. the cyber security quotient does arise. Cyber threats can lead to brand erosion and potentially significant monetary loss.

Asset owners who exploit automation and control systems like PLC, SCADA, and RFID are aware about the possible threats and accordingly install security solutions to minimize the risk of cyber attacks and breakdowns. Cyber attacks are generally aimed as a result of personal grievance or interrupting industrial activities for various gains, which may be political or monetary gains or business rivalries.

“Industrial automation involves use of open and collaborative networks. Users should be aware of the various threats and exploit measures to safeguard their industrial activities. It is generally a blend of inadequate firewalls, unsecured remote access, and lack of segmentation of network that makes automation and control systems more vulnerable to threats,” says Mr. C P Singh, Founder and Chief Mentor of Smart Automation (a leading service provider of home automation solutions and energy saving products).

Possible cyber threats / what causes cyber threats
•    Error by installer / designer in configuring/installing the system
•    Hacking of automation and control systems – SCADA, PLC, RFID
•    Manipulation of industrial protocol simulated in a control system
•    Manipulation of hardware devices
•    Keeping a foothold by putting down a Trojan to maintain access
•    Exfiltration of VPN configuration files
•    Using SQL injection to do HMI attacks
•    Cross-site request forgery and stealing of credentials
•    Error in running processes and systems by the operator
•    No adequate maintenance and upgradation of SCADA, PLC, RFID
•    Malicious attacks from internal sources.

Network loopholes not to mention hardware and software issues can also facilitate easy cyber threats. When we speak about hardware and software issues, it is all about unsecured remote terminal units (RTUs), computers, specific HMI, smart phones, peripherals, USBs, etc. How the software is controlled also matters!

Here are few tips asset owners in the industrial segment can follow for safeguarding control systems from cyber attacks:
•    Establishing base lines at the port and channel level
•    Disable Internet access if you see a threat
•    Prioritize on basic password management or changeover management
•    Use a USB media lockdown
•    Reduce observables for hackers to find you
•    Put the control system on a sub-net to deny access to other systems
•    Any unused feature of your control system should be secured and maintained
•    Do not use unsecured and outdated hardware and software.
